In the past weeks, we have been discussing ways to make the CSM meetings more productive, taking some of the feedback we've gotten into account.
For starters, we will be holding them earlier in the day. The original time - 22:00 GMT - had been set by the devs who were attending in those early days of the CSM. Often, the meetings would either run long and the guys were wiped out or we'd have to end them earlier than we'd like because of the hour. We've decided to hold them earlier in the day so that everyone's wide-eyed and bushy tailed - about 14:00 GMT (8 am CST for me.)
One benefit to having them earlier in the day is that we will be able to call upon other members of the team who are focusing on some of the areas the players may ask about. In previous CSM's, those guys had already left the office and unable to be reached for information.
We had been hesitant to set topics or have questions submitted in advance, though detractors often assumed we were picking and choosing what we would answer. Since the idea of having questions submitted in advance and topics being set seems to be popular, we'll try changing this for a while and see how it works. Delegates will receive an e-mail on Monday inviting them to submit three questions each. We'll address as many as we can during the two-hour chats on Wednesday.
Those who have not been appointed to the CSM previously may start sending in their e-mails to me now to be considered for the upcoming session. Please do not request to be added to the roster if you cannot attend on the dates and times we will be meeting. Give someone who can be there a chance to fill the seat instead.
